Roach to Head Volcom Women’s

Lyndsey Roach, an action-sports veteran, was named the global head of women’s business for Volcom, it was recently announced. She will report to Todd Hymel, Volcom’s chief executive officer.

Roach had worked as president of women’s marketing at other top action-sports brands such as Hurley and also at footwear giant Nike. Before joining Volcom, she cofounded the Box Creative Agency, a full-service marketing and creative agency focused on brand strategy and product launches.

Volcom was founded in 1991 and has become one of the action-sports market’s most prominent brands. It is owned by the European luxury company Kering Group.
